Transaction 90360436344180d57a9f0457ab329168c94e402d42fae1bd1ec2730eb58eff2b
1 Input
1 Output
-
90360436344180d57a9f0457ab329168c94e402d42fae1bd1ec2730eb58eff2b:0
- value
- 489188
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3cf04e96f578ad7fbe8fa9bee77d3d4a062304d OP_EQUAL
- address
- 3NTZK2xRodB9P1CvkRZ168PmH92UHdymUV